Summary
Host Leigh McGowan interviews California Attorney General Rob Bonta about defending the rule of law against the Trump administration. They discuss lawsuits blocking the Paramount-Warner Bros. merger, challenging illegal tariffs, and protecting voting rights from federal interference. Bonta emphasizes the critical role of state attorneys general in holding the executive branch accountable when federal institutions fail to uphold constitutional standards.
